Jilin University (JLU) is a leading national research university located in Changchun, Jilin, China. Established in 1946, it is one of the most prestigious universities in China, offering a wide range of disciplines including science, engineering, arts, literature, medicine, and management. Jilin University is known for its strong emphasis on research and innovation, contributing significantly to the country's development in various fields.

History[edit | edit source]

Jilin University was founded in 1946, initially under the name Northeast College of Administration. Over the years, it underwent several mergers and reorganizations, expanding its academic offerings and research capabilities. In 2000, Jilin University of Technology, Norman Bethune Medical University, Changchun University of Science and Technology, and Changchun College of Posts and Communications were merged into Jilin University, significantly enhancing its disciplinary scope and academic strength.

Academics[edit | edit source]

Jilin University offers a wide range of undergraduate, master's, and doctoral programs across its various colleges and departments. The university is particularly renowned for its programs in Automobile Engineering, Chemistry, Life Sciences, and Materials Science. It has established several national and provincial research centers, emphasizing the importance of research and development.

Colleges and Departments[edit | edit source]

Jilin University comprises several colleges and departments, including but not limited to:

  • College of Automotive Engineering
  • College of Chemistry
  • College of Life Sciences
  • College of Materials Science and Engineering
  • School of Management
  • School of Medicine

Research[edit | edit source]

Jilin University is a hub for research and innovation, with numerous research institutes and centers focusing on various fields. It has made significant contributions to scientific research, particularly in areas such as nanotechnology, automotive engineering, and biotechnology. The university encourages interdisciplinary research and collaboration with national and international research institutions and industries.
